Word: Bristol
Speech Type: Noun
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ling:
ˈbrɪstl
Dialects: British English
Definition:
a city in south-western England; population 374,000 (est. 2009). Situated on the River Avon about 10 km (6 miles) from the Bristol Channel, it has been a leading port since the 12th century.
